GARDNER v. LOUISIANA SUPERDOME

No. 2013-CA-1548.

144 So.3d 1105 (2014)

John GARDNER v. LOUISIANA SUPERDOME, a/k/a Mercedes-Benz Superdome.

Court of Appeal of Louisiana, Fourth Circuit.

May 7, 2014.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Benjamin J. Birdsall, Jr. , Birdsall Law Firm, Inc., New Orleans, LA, for Plaintiff/Appellant.

James D. "Buddy" Caldwell , Attorney General, M. Chadwick Pellerin , Assistant A.G., LA Department of Justice, Litigation Division, New Orleans, LA, for Defendant/Appellee.

(Court composed of Chief Judge JAMES F. McKAY, III, Judge DANIEL L. DYSART, Judge MADELEINE M. LANDRIEU).


MADELEINE M. LANDRIEU, Judge.

The plaintiff, John Gardner, appeals the trial court's granting of summary judgment dismissing his claims against the sole remaining defendant, the Louisiana Stadium and Exposition District ("LSED"). For the reasons that follow, we affirm.
